2022 Kawasaki KLX230 S First Look (7 Fast Facts: Low-Seat Dual-Sport)

Posted on October 8, 2021August 27, 2023 By Jarvis

Kawasaki is making a big move to make off-road and dual-sport motorcycles more approachable to shorter-inseamed riders. Last year they offered a version of the KLX230R off-road bike with shortened-travel suspension and a resulting lower seat. That feature has been extended to the dual-sport world with the 2022 Kawasaki KLX230 S—a full-size dual-sport motorcycle with a seat height of just 32.7 inches.
